Prepared By, Akhil ramesh S6 AUE Roll No 3 1AUE

What is Bio diesel? Biodiesel is methyl or ethyl of ester fatty acid made from virgin or used vegetable oils and animal fats. Neat (100%) biodiesel contains no petroleum, but it can be blended at any level with diesel to create biodiesel blends. Just like diesel, biodiesel operates in compression ignition engine, which essentially requires very little or no engine modifications as biodiesel has properties similar to diesel fuels. 2AUE

HISTORY OF BIODIESEL Rudolf diesel is the German inventor of the diesel engine, which first ran on peanut oil. His prime model, a single 10-ft iron cylinder with flywheel at its base, ran on its own power for the first time in Germany, on August 10, In his remembrance it has been declared as ‘world biodiesel day’. 3AUE

PRODUCTION Base Catalyzed Transestrification RAW MATERIALS Vegetable oil must be moisture free, FFA Content should be <1%. Alcohol Methanol or ethanol as near to absolute as possible can be used Catalyst NaOH or KOH can be used Best result when 85% KOH Carbonate should be low 4AUE

CH2OOR1 catalyst CH2OH |  | CHOOR2 + 3CH3OH  3CH3OORx + CHOH | CH2OOR3 CH2OH Triglyceride 3 Methanols Biodiesel Glycerin R1, R2, and R3 are fatty acid alkyl groups (could be different, or the same), and depend on the type of oil. The fatty acids involved determine the final properties of the biodiesel (cetane number, cold flow properties, etc.) 5AUE

Advantages It is a renewable source of energy Less emission compared to diesel low CO2 NOx, unburned HC,sulphur dioxide and less soot deposition Absence of sulphur increases the life of catalytic convertors Can be used without any engine modification The lubrication effect is higher than of diesel hence increasing the engine life 9AUE

Disadvantages It is expensive about 1.5 times than petroleum diesel but can be reduced by using used vegetable oils It can damage rubber hoses for some vehicles according to material Biodiesel cleans the dirt inside the engine but this can deposite at fuel filters and result in clogging. This occurs mainly when biodiesel is used after a period of operation with petroleum diesel It is not effective in availability as diesel is. 10AUE

PROPERTIES OF BIODIESEL Density/Specific Gravity: Biodiesel have 0.88 and diesel has 0.84 Cetane number : have higher than conventional diesel fuel thus increasing combustion efficiency and smoother combustion Viscosity : it controls the fuel injector size (droplet size, spray characteristics, etc) therefore viscosity should be moderate and should be same as that of diesel 11AUE

Contd… Distillation characteristics: they are different from diesel, BP ranges from 33o o C C Flash point:The flash point is around C which above the conventional diesel Cold Filter Plugging Point (CFPP): The CFPP of biodiesel reflects the cold weather performance of the engine Cloud point:, it is important for low temperature operations. Biodiesel generally has a higher cloud point. Oxidation stability: Poor oxidation stability can cause fuel thickening, it depends upon the feedstock used. Iodine number: it is the amount of iodine required to convert unsaturated oil into saturated oil. It increases the danger of polymerisation in the engine oil. Lubricity: it depends on the crude source, additives used Acid number: the acid number reflects the presence of free fatty acids or acids used in the manufacture of biodiesel. It also reflects the degradation of biodiesel due to thermal effects. 12AUE
